We are seeking a skilled and motivated Service Engineer to join our growing team, supporting a portfolio of residential and commercial swimming pool clients across the M25 region. This is an excellent opportunity for an experienced pool professional or mechanically minded engineer looking to develop a career within the swimming pool industry.
The successful candidate will be responsible for servicing, maintaining, diagnosing, and repairing swimming pool plant equipment, ensuring systems operate safely, efficiently, and to the highest standards.
- Carry out planned preventative maintenance on swimming pool systems and equipment.
- Diagnose and repair faults on filtration systems, pumps, dosing equipment, UV systems, heat pumps, boilers, and associated plant.
- Perform water quality testing and make chemical adjustments where required.
- Install, commission, and upgrade pool plant equipment.
- Respond to service call-outs and breakdowns in a timely and professional manner.
- Complete service reports and maintenance records accurately.
- Advise clients on equipment performance, maintenance requirements, and potential improvements.
- Maintain company vehicle, tools, and equipment to a professional standard.
Previous experience working within the swimming pool industry is essential, along with a good understanding of pool plant rooms, filtration systems, circulation systems, and water treatment equipment. A full UK driving licence is required, as well as electrical qualifications or experience. A Pool Plant Operator qualification or equivalent industry certifications is preferred, along with experience working on commercial swimming pools. A plumbing or mechanical engineering background is also beneficial.
